Planning a trip to the Kennedy Space Center? With its vast 6,000-acre expanse and 7.8 million square feet of buildings, navigating the center can be daunting. 

To make your visit more enjoyable, we’ve created a comprehensive itinerary tailored to different groups and time constraints. 

Whether you’re a solo traveler, a family seeking an adventure, or a passionate space enthusiast, our one-day and two-day itineraries will ensure you cover all the highlights of the Kennedy Space Center.

One-Day Kennedy Space Center Itinerary:

How do I visit the space center in 24 hours? Here is the Kennedy Space Center’s day itinerary:

For Families (kids under ten years)

Attractions Time required
Space Shuttle Atlantis  One hour
Rocket Garden 20 minutes
Bus tour, including Saturn V/Apollo Center Two hours
Journey to Mars 30 minutes
Planet Play 30 minutes
Dining and Shopping One hour
Total duration 5 hours and 20 minutes
